How To Write Resume For Straddle Bug Operator
- Highlight your experience in operating straddle bugs and forklifts in a warehouse or distribution center environment.
- Quantify your accomplishments and provide specific examples of how you have contributed to operational efficiency.
- Emphasize your safety consciousness and commitment to following established protocols.
- Showcase your ability to work independently and as part of a team, and highlight your communication and interpersonal skills.
- Consider obtaining additional certifications, such as OSHA’s Forklift Operator Certification or a Certified Logistics Associate (CLA) credential.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Straddle Bug Operator
What is a Straddle Bug Operator?
A Straddle Bug Operator is responsible for operating a straddle bug, a specialized vehicle used in warehouses and distribution centers to transport materials. They are responsible for loading, unloading, and transporting materials safely and efficiently, ensuring that inventory is managed effectively.
What skills are required to be a successful Straddle Bug Operator?
Successful Straddle Bug Operators possess strong operational skills, including proficiency in operating straddle bugs and forklifts. They also have excellent hazard recognition and risk management abilities, and a commitment to safety and compliance. Additionally, they are typically required to have a high school diploma or equivalent qualification, and some employers may prefer candidates with an associate degree in logistics or a related field.
What is the work environment like for a Straddle Bug Operator?
Straddle Bug Operators typically work in warehouses or distribution centers, operating in a fast-paced and physically demanding environment. They may work independently or as part of a team, and must be able to work both independently and collaboratively.
What are the career prospects for a Straddle Bug Operator?
Straddle Bug Operators can advance their careers by gaining experience and developing their skills. They may move into supervisory or management roles, or specialize in specific areas of logistics, such as inventory management or transportation planning.
How can I prepare for a career as a Straddle Bug Operator?
To prepare for a career as a Straddle Bug Operator, you can obtain a high school diploma or equivalent qualification, and consider pursuing an associate degree in logistics or a related field. You can also gain experience operating straddle bugs and forklifts through internships or entry-level positions in the logistics industry.
